What is Customer Segmentation in Email Marketing?

Customer segmentation in email marketing refers to the practice of dividing your customer base into distinct groups based on specific criteria. This allows marketers to tailor their email campaigns to the unique needs and preferences of each segment, increasing the relevance and effectiveness of their messages.

Why is Customer Segmentation Important?

Segmentation is crucial because it helps improve engagement rates, boosts conversion rates, and enhances customer satisfaction. By sending more personalized and relevant content, businesses can foster stronger relationships with their customers and achieve better ROI from their email marketing efforts.

How to Segment Your Email List?

There are several ways to segment your email list, including:
1. Demographic Segmentation: Based on attributes like age, gender, income, and education level.
2. Geographic Segmentation: Based on location, such as country, city, or ZIP code.
3. Behavioral Segmentation: Based on actions taken by customers, such as purchase history, website activity, and email engagement.
4. Psychographic Segmentation: Based on lifestyle, interests, values, and personality traits.

Best Practices for Customer Segmentation

To make the most out of customer segmentation, consider the following best practices:
1. Collect Relevant Data: Ensure you are gathering the right data from your customers to create meaningful segments.
2. Keep Segments Dynamic: Regularly update your segments to reflect changes in customer behavior and preferences.
3. Test and Optimize: Continuously test different segmentation strategies and optimize based on performance.
4. Personalize Content: Tailor your email content to match the interests and needs of each segment.
5. Monitor Results: Use analytics to track the performance of your segmented email campaigns and make data-driven adjustments.

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them

1. Data Quality: Poor data quality can lead to ineffective segmentation. Regularly clean and update your email list to ensure accuracy.
2. Over-Segmentation: Creating too many segments can be overwhelming. Focus on the most impactful criteria to avoid complexity.
3. Resource Constraints: Segmentation can be resource-intensive. Automate as much as possible and prioritize high-impact segments.
